Wang, Pauleen and Zhang (2016) defined the definition of e-commerce into four
different perspectives. Firstly, on communication perspective, e-commerce is delivery of
information, products and services over the computer network and other means of electronic
means. Based on business perspective, e-commerce is application of technology towards
automate the business transactions. Based on service perspective, e-commerce is the tool to
address customers, managing to cut the service cost at the time of improving quality of goods
(Chuang and Lin 2017). Finally, based on online perspective, e-commerce is provided ability to
buy as well as sell of products on the internet. Mainly, this project is based on online perspective
through which the researcher develops an e-commerce website for selling and buying of men’s
wears through online mode.

1.5 Problem context
Greenwoods continue to improve as well as upgrade their store’s image with investment
programme that is funded by patent company, Pacific Trend Investment. The company is
struggling to grow its profitability in the UK market due to its traditional retailing and the result
is that their stores are closed in some places. The problems that Greenwoods face in their stores
are poor customer service, lack of packing facilities, poor display of the products, location of
store at a distance, availability of the old stocks in addition to improper weighing of the products
in the order (Sun et al. 2015). It affects the business reputation of Greenwoods at a high which
decreases their productivity along with profitability. It also affects the market share along with
revenue of the company. There are also problems of improper billing at the store due to credit
accounting problems, poor visual merchandise, and poor quality of services by the staffs and no
